THE POWER OF CONNECTION

While the baby is still in mum’s tummy, it can hear the voices of people close to her, the music in her world and feel the rhythm of her dancing moves. Then, when the baby arrives, it immediately recognises her voice the moment she speaks and begins to look for her face.*

A babies’ brain will develop more rapidly between birth and

three years than it ever will again. The experiences that

babies share with the key people in their lives will shape their

development. That’s why connection is so important and

powerful in those first years. Comforting and encouraging

interaction will make a baby experience the world as a safe

place to be.

Connection and development

At Stokke, we want our products to help parents give their

child the very best start in life. That's why all of our products

are designed to keep your baby connected to you, to

encourage child development and strengthen the bonds

between parents and children.

We know that it is of the utmost importance that babies

have a sense of connection to their loved ones, to feel safe

and secure. That is why we take our “higher is better” and

“parent-facing” approach to so many of our products. These

features promote better eye contact and interaction between

you and your child – while exploring the world together.

*Zeedyk, Suzanne Dr. Interview with Stokke. 2012

Dr. Suzanne Zeedyk, Developmental Psychologist, University of Dundee, Scotland, explains that "Babies brains come wired for connection, and their brains are constantly firing, building new neural pathways. This means that everything that happens to them is having an impact on their brain. Having close connection to parents, face to face is extremely important to them, especially in the first 3 years this influences how they develop. It is incredibly exciting to be finding new ways to get this scientific information out to parents, so that they feel more informed about the products they buy and other decisions they take about how they want to parent."

On the go...STINA S TOP TIPS FOR TRAVELING WITH CHILDREN

Choose a destination that suits your

situation

An apartment hotel is a great place to

stay to enjoy a little kitchen. A pool is

a lot of fun and so is the beach. An

extremely hot climate is a no-go and

don't expect restaurant visits to be

perfect: they will probably include

some cold dishes.

Have patience

Try to be kind towards each other as

parents and see the humour in the

challenge. All parents have gone

through this. It's just a part of life!

Pack smart

Buy a Stokke® PramPack to protect

your stroller when traveling by air. It

rolls up for neat compact storage once

you ve reached your destination.

Be prepared

Always bring a custom made emergency

first aid kit in case the little one gets sick.

Carry on

Fly with the baby carrier if you have a

small child and a rucksack for essentials.

Super practical!

Page 25: Stokke collection catalogue

1972

25Stokke

A MODERN CLASSIC

The Tripp Trapp® designer’s inspiration came from watching

his own young son Tor - having grown out of his traditional

highchair, but still far too small to sit on an adult’s chair, Tor

was left with his legs dangling and struggling to reach the

table.

In 1972 no one had seen anything like the Tripp Trapp®, and

more than 40 years later it is still unique. It is the childrens

chair that can take you from baby to adulthood, keeping you

happy and comfortable all the way.

The Tripp Trapp® chair, created in 1972 by the Norwegian designer Peter Opsvik, has never been bettered.

“In 1972 the only sitting devices for children from the age of two onwards were special, low chairs, or ordinary chairs designed and

intended for grown-ups. My objective was that one chair should seat persons of all sizes in a natural way at the same table. My

hope was that this would make sitting at the table more enjoyable and make activities easier to perform there.”

Peter Opsvik, designer.

Page 29: Stokke collection catalogue

29Stokke

Serves 5

Ingredients

500 g spaghetti

400 g minced beef

2 tablespoons cashew nuts, chopped

1 carrot, grated

1 tablespoon parsley, basil or oregano, chopped

1 dry slice of bread, or 3-4 tablespoons breadcrumbs

100 ml milk

1 egg

50 g grated parmesan cheese

olive oil for frying

1-5 cloves garlic, chopped

One 400 g tin chopped tomatoes

More oil, parmesan and herbs to serve

Combine minced meat, nuts, carrot, herbs, egg, parmesan

and milk in a large bowl. Tear the bread into small pieces and

mix thoroughly. Fry the garlic in oil in a large frying pan before

adding it to the mixture. Form the meat mixture into small

balls with your hands and add to the pan one by one. Make

sure that you do not crowd the pan; you might have to fry the

meatballs in two batches. When the meatballs are browned all

over, add crushed tomatoes. Bring water to a light boil. Cook

spaghetti as per instructions – it is best to leave the pasta still

a little firm in the middle, al dente. When the pasta is cooked,

drain and combine with meatballs and sauce. For a more gen-

erous flavours, add more olive oil, grated parmesan and herbs.

Spaghetti with meatballsIt is hard to find anyone who does not like spaghetti with meatballs, and it is, predictably, the favourite food of my children. I believe that when they have helped to make the food, it makes it taste that much better.
